After low-scoring totals in their previous three game, Coalfield brought some dynamite into their most recent matchup. Their pitcher stepped up to hand the Jellico Blue Devils a 21-0 shutout on Thursday. With that victory, the Yellow Jackets brought their scoring average up to 6.2 runs per game.
Addy Carson was a major factor no matter where she played. On the mound, she tossed three innings while giving up no earned runs or hits. She has been nothing but reliable: she hasn't given up more than one walk in three consecutive appearances. She was also solid in the batter's box, going 2-for-4 with three RBI, one run, and one double. Those RBI marked the first that she has brought in this season.
In other batting news, Coalfield got a massive performance out of Madison Jackson, who went a perfect 3-for-3 with four runs, two stolen bases, and three RBI. That's the most hits Jackson has posted since back in April of 2025. Brinlee Flippen was another key player, going 3-for-4 with three runs, four RBI, and one double.
Coalfield always had someone on base and finished the game having posted an OBP of .629. That's the best OBP they've posted all season.
Coalfield's first win this season bumped their record up to 1-3. As for Jellico, they dropped their record down to 0-4 with the defeat, which was their fifth straight at home dating back to last season.
